The short version
Doctors do not always agree on where a brain tumor ends, and this study tested a way to spot that doubt.
What was studied. 36 imaging experts marked the edges of brain tumors on MRI scans. A computer tracked their eyes and their mouse while they worked.
What they found. Experts moved their eyes faster when a tumor edge was hard to judge. They also looked at more spots on the scan. A computer program used these clues plus details from the scans. It explained 39% of the differences in how much the experts disagreed.
What this means, and what it doesn't
What it could mean: Software may one day flag the spots where a tumor edge is hard to judge. That could help a team plan radiation treatment more carefully. Nothing about your care changes today.
What it doesn't mean: This is not a treatment and not a cure. It does not help anyone live longer. It was a set up test with experts, not real clinic work. The authors say it must be tested in real conditions first. This is an early step toward a tool, nothing more.
